Postcodes covered by this area guide include EC1M, EC1N
Traditionally the area has been dominated by industrial buildings but is now becoming a popular hub for City living combined with a diverse nightlife. This area is also home to the famous jewellery district of Hatton Garden.

Property Types & Architecture
Farringdon, locally known as the area around the station, is dominated by office buildings. Some of the densely populated buildings house modern apartments for those looking to be in the heart of the City. The area around Exmouth market continues to be popular.

Shopping & Entertainment
Quite a number of shopping areas in the immediate vicinity: Exmouth Market and Leather Lane which hosts a market everyday and if bling is more your thing, then head to the nearby jewellery shops in Hatton Garden. There is a lively pub and club scene in the area attracting an increasingly young crowd.

Parks & Commons
Very little in the way of open spaces, but there are a number of local gyms in the area to let off steam.

Farringdon Council Tax Rates
Council Tax is worked out by your local council who sets the Council Tax rates for each year. Your property postcode will determine which council you will need to pay. There are currently 2 councils covering the Farringdon area.
Council tax rates for each Local Authority
Council | A | B | C | D | E | F | G | H |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Camden | £1,082 | £1,263 | £1,443 | £1,624 | £1,985 | £2,345 | £2,706 | £3,247 |
Islington | £1,032 | £1,204 | £1,376 | £1,548 | £1,892 | £2,236 | £2,580 | £3,096 |
English Averages | £1,114 | £1,300 | £1,486 | £1,671 | £2,043 | £2,414 | £2,786 | £3,343 |
How much will I have to pay?
Each year, every local authority will set a rate of council tax for each valuation band. The amount you have to pay depends on the value of your property and the current rates for your local council. Not everyone will have to pay the full amount of council tax. There are three ways in which your council tax bill may be reduced.
Reductions in council tax
- Reduction scheme for disabled people
- Discounts (i.e. If only one person lives in a property they will get a 25% discount on the council tax bill)
- Council tax benefit and second adult rebate
